While accomplishing a lovely smile is a natural perk of orthodontic treatment, the advantages extend much beyond looks. Effectively lined up teeth and a well balanced bite add to enhanced dental wellness in numerous ways: Straight teeth are easier to clean, which aids avoid tooth cavities and gum tissue condition. A correct bite allows for reliable chewing, which assists in food digestion and general intestine wellness.

Orthodontic treatment can boost speech clarity and enunciation. A straighter smile can dramatically increase positive self-image and improve one's total sense of well-being (orthodontics). Choosing the best orthodontist is crucial for a successful treatment experience. Try to find an orthodontist that is board-certified and has a tested performance history. During assessments with prospective orthodontists, do not wait to ask inquiries about their experience, treatment viewpoint, and the modern technology they make use of.

This often is finished with braces or Invisalign, and the therapy happens with time since the teeth must be moved incrementally to obtain them in the placement they require to be. Braces aren't the only way to improve misaligned teeth or attack troubles. We additionally use something called a palatal expander, which is specifically useful when the jaw is as well narrow.

The expander fits inside the mouth, connected to the top back teeth. It gradually divides the two halves of the jawbone at the roof of the mouth's mid-point, which is called the suture.
